what to do @worm casing that is destroying my lawn. what caused it and what can I do?


Image
Answer from NGA
March 19, 2009
Earthworm casings are actually good for the soil because they contain lots of minerals so I don't know why they would be destroying your lawn. Rather than try to guess at the problem, why not take a sample of the lawn and casings to your local cooperative extension office for positive identification and suggestions on what to do? Robert J.
